Transaction 65176fccdf488aa7eda719413a8f54aa6dbe263d4f48dca2792151ceb94fe33c
1 Input
1 Output
-
65176fccdf488aa7eda719413a8f54aa6dbe263d4f48dca2792151ceb94fe33c:0
- value
- 19987882
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 80a34dc859f7a800f753b494f991136bf57db10c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CjB872XYDnzAd6qCnFYcUZM4n3xJPFpVR